Miley Cyrus and Her Unique Fear of Paper
In a world where common fears often involve spiders or heights, Miley Cyrus has revealed a surprisingly unique phobia: the Miley Cyrus paper fear. During a recent appearance on “Jimmy Kimmel Live!”, the pop star openly discussed her discomfort with paper, particularly when it’s handled by dry hands. This unexpected revelation has sparked conversations about the effects of phobias and how they can influence everyday life.
Understanding Miley’s Phobia: The Wrapping Paper Issue
Miley’s fear of paper doesn’t seem to be a trivial concern; it causes genuine distress in various situations, particularly around the holiday season. It has become such a problem that she humorously claims to be a ‘Grinch at Christmas’ due to her aversion to wrapping paper. She explained during her Miley Cyrus interview that the sensation of certain types of paper, combined with the sounds they make, can be overwhelming. This leads her to avoid situations where she might encounter paper altogether.
The pop sensation candidly shared a moment during her interview where she gagged just discussing her Miley Cyrus phobia of paper. She elaborated that she often throws away handwritten letters, opting for texts or emails instead of dealing with the dreaded paper. In her words, “There does need to be some sort of intervention,” indicating that she is considering options like hypnotherapy for phobias to improve her quality of life.
Why Paper? The Unique Triggers of Miley Cyrus’ Fear
Miley’s intense phobia appears to be particularly affected by environmental factors, such as the feeling of dry hands. This scenario becomes more common in winter, making her paper dealings even more stressful. Among the types of paper that don’t trigger her fear are smooth wax paper and rolling paper, but everything else, especially cardboard, is deemed to be “the worst.”

Possible Solutions for Phobias Like Miley’s
For those who find themselves grappling with similar fears, there are several avenues for support and treatment. Hypnotherapy for phobias has been suggested as a potential solution for individuals like Miley. This form of therapy uses guided relaxation, intense concentration, and focused attention to achieve a heightened state of awareness, potentially allowing people to face and overcome their fears more effectively.
